Ben Gurion has invited international students to apply forM.Sc in Life Sciences scheduledto begin in Spring 2022.

On the 13th of December, Ben Gurion University of the Negev (BGU), Israel announced that it is now ready to accept applications for Masters in Life Sciences on a rolling basis. The applications are being invited for the course program set to begin in the Spring semester of the academic year 2022, which shall start on 27 February 2022, and end on 24 June 2022.

Course Material, Duration and Other Program Details of M.Sc. Life Sciences at Ben Gurion

The Department of Life Sciences at Ben Gurion University is the supervisory force of the course and have designed the course on following outlines;

Name of Degree: M.Sc.

Course Type: Masters

Course Level: Post Graduate

MS Specialization: Life Sciences

Duration: 2 years

Course Fees: $5000 annually

Course Program Aims:

The course material is designed to focus on delivering knowledge to enrolled students so that the following aims can be fulfilled;

  • Enable understanding of Protein Science, Microbiology, Development or Evolution, Physiology, Neurobiology, Genomics, Structural Biology, Ecology and other fields of Life Sciences.

  • Unravel mysteries of life at various levels, such as genes, proteins, cells, systems and organisms.

  • Study and understand research in Modern Biology.

  • Discover solutions for problems related to the molecular basis of disease, cellular architecture, ageing, life in extremes and wildlife conservation.

  • Conducting experiments on bacteria, archaea, yeast, plants, insects, fish, forms of marine life, rodents, mammals and other types of life.

M.Sc.-Ph.D in Life Sciences at Ben Gurion University

Department of Life Sciences at Ben Gurion is offering students an alternative track to gain M.Sc.-Ph.D in Life Sciences together on following terms and outlines;

  • The track is available for outstanding students in the M.Sc. Life Sciences course program.

  • The students can opt for the Thesis or Research-based track in the 2nd year of the course program.

  • The duration of the Thesis track shall be of 2 years.

  • The final degree shall be a combined Masters and Doctorate degree in Life Sciences, M.Sc-Ph.D in Life Sciences.

Documents Required for M.Sc. Life Sciences Application at Ben Gurion

In order to be considered as a candidate for selection purposes, the following documents shallbe submitted;

  • Academic Transcripts

  • 2 LORs from Faculty members, one from a potential advisor.

  • SOP

  • Language Transcripts proving proficiency in English.

Note: Language Transcripts are waived in cases where B.Sc. Life Sciences degree was achieved from a course program delivered fully in English.

Scholarships at Ben Gurion University

Scholarships are available at Ben Gurion University for M.Sc. Life Sciences for outstanding students. The expenses that are coverable include:

  • Tuition fees

  • Living expenses

About Ben Gurion University (Negev), Israel

Ben Gurion University is one of the topand fastest-growing Research Universities in Israel. The university is named after the first President of Israel, David Ben Gurion and imparts education and research developments through three campuses. The campuses are situated in Beer Sheva, Sde Boker and Eilat.

The mission of the university follows the life principles of legendary David Ben Gurion and his vision of seeing the future and development of Israel emerge from the Negev, his birthplace.

BGU offers its student's degrees and research opportunities in various fields of Engineering Sciences, Health Sciences, Natural Sciences, Humanities and Social Sciences, Business and Management and Desert Studies. BGU is recognised as a leader in both Sciences and Conscience. The students and members of BGU are known for their contribution through innovative R&D, revolutionary and evolutionary changes on a local, national and international level, and participation in community-based activities and programmes.
